// Reviewer note: the Fennwick resolver intermittently returns NXDOMAIN for
// quartz-gateway.internal under load — roughly 1 in 40 lookups during peak.
// Root cause is the Brindle cache node in the Osport rack dropping TTLs to 0.
// Workaround: we pin the client to a 30s resolution cache and retry DNS
// failures twice with jittered backoff before surfacing errors. Do not
// remove the retry wrapper until infra confirms the Brindle fix ships.
// Client auth for quartz-gateway uses the key below.

app token of tagug-hahaf = kto2_9v

CI heads-up for the sync: the Larkspur component library got double-published last week because two branches both bumped the minor version. Downstream apps pinned to the caret range picked up mismatched builds, hence the flaky snapshot tests. We've locked publishing to the release branch only. If you see drift, check the artifact against the token below.

session token of bajeg-bajop = htk4_6c57

Subject: Handover — Profila shard rollout

Hey team, handing the Profila user-profile store sharding over to Renna before I'm out. Shards 1–4 are live; 5 and 6 cut over Tuesday. Dual-write stays on until lag clears. Runbook is in the Birchline wiki, rollback steps at the bottom. Deploys for the shard-router need signing like everything else now — here's the deploy key you'll need.

release key, kagag-taweg: bky4_VgyJ